Output e354a4ba8e0f134bd34762248ffd2a3dfb7cc43efee6d10ab108ed0b23e5f262:0

value
1031600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5667257dbdac48575e98163fc9191568b003b591 OP_EQUAL
address
39ZsbnKQdfn8nQrjXeLBTcdd5rBFQWGW2E
transaction
e354a4ba8e0f134bd34762248ffd2a3dfb7cc43efee6d10ab108ed0b23e5f262
confirmations
410110
spent
true